**问题:为什么大多数电脑采用x86架构,它的特点和优势是什么?**
在计算机领域,x86架构是目前主流的处理器架构之一,广泛应用于个人电脑、服务器和其他设备。它起源于英特尔的8086处理器,并逐步演变为现代复杂的计算平台。x86架构的特点包括强大的向后兼容性,能够运行几十年前开发的软件。此外,其指令集设计灵活,支持多种类型的操作系统和应用程序。
x86架构的优势在于高性能计算能力、成熟的生态系统以及广泛的行业支持。它优化了多任务处理和复杂计算,适合从日常办公到高端游戏的各种场景。同时,由于长期发展,x86架构拥有丰富的驱动程序和软件资源,为开发者和用户提供了极大的便利性。然而,相比一些新兴架构(如ARM),x86在移动设备上的能耗表现稍逊,但这并不影响它在传统电脑领域的主导地位。
1条回答 默认 最新
小小浏 2025-04-13 14:35关注1. x86架构的历史背景与起源
x86架构起源于1978年英特尔推出的8086处理器,这是第一款支持16位计算的微处理器。随着技术的发展,x86架构逐步演变为32位(如80386)和64位(如AMD64)。这种架构因其强大的向后兼容性而闻名,这意味着现代x86处理器可以运行几十年前开发的软件。
关键时间线:
- 1978年 - 8086发布
- 1985年 - 80386引入32位计算
- 2003年 - AMD推出64位扩展
x86架构的设计初衷是为了满足个人电脑的需求,但随着时间推移,它逐渐扩展到服务器、工作站等更广泛的领域。
2. x86架构的特点分析
x86架构具有以下几个显著特点:
- 向后兼容性:这是x86架构最突出的特点之一,确保了老旧软件在新硬件上的无缝运行。
- 灵活性:x86指令集设计灵活,能够支持多种类型的操作系统和应用程序。
- 多任务处理能力:优化了复杂的多任务场景,适合从日常办公到高端游戏的各种应用。
以下是x86架构与其他架构(如ARM)的关键对比:
特性 x86架构 ARM架构 性能 高性能计算能力强 低功耗表现优异 兼容性 强大的向后兼容性 有限的向后兼容性 应用场景 PC、服务器 移动设备、嵌入式系统 3. x86架构的优势与行业影响
x86架构的优势主要体现在以下几个方面:
- 高性能计算:x86架构经过长期发展,在多任务处理和复杂计算方面表现出色。
- 成熟的生态系统:拥有丰富的驱动程序和软件资源,为开发者和用户提供了极大的便利性。
- 广泛的行业支持:英特尔和AMD作为主要推动者,持续优化x86架构以满足市场需求。
尽管x86架构在能耗表现上不如ARM架构,但在传统电脑领域仍然占据主导地位。
4. x86架构的应用场景与未来发展
x86架构广泛应用于以下场景:
- 个人电脑:满足日常办公、娱乐和游戏需求。
- 服务器:提供高性能计算能力和可靠的数据处理能力。
- 工作站:支持专业领域的复杂计算任务,如视频编辑和3D建模。
未来,x86架构可能会进一步优化能耗表现,并探索更多新兴领域(如AI加速)。以下是x86架构未来发展的可能方向:
// 示例代码:x86架构优化示例 function optimizeX86Performance() { let performanceGains = calculatePerformanceImprovements(); if (performanceGains > threshold) { applyOptimizations(); } }此外,通过流程图展示x86架构的应用逻辑:
graph TD; A[开始] --> B{是否需要高性能}; B -- 是 --> C[选择x86架构]; B -- 否 --> D[选择其他架构]; C --> E[应用于PC/服务器]; D --> F[应用于移动设备];解决 无用评论 打赏 举报